非对称加密是现代计算机科学和互联网安全领域的重要组成部分,它在数字货币的运作中发挥着至关重要的作用。数字货币作为一种新兴的金融资产,依赖于复杂的加密技术来确保交易的安全性和用户的信息隐私。在这篇文章中,我们将深入探讨非对称加密在数字货币中的应用,以及它所面临的挑战与未来发展趋势。
非对称加密,或称公钥加密,是一种使用一对密钥(公钥和私钥)进行信息加密与解密的技术。这种方法与传统的对称加密方法截然不同,后者只使用一把密钥。具体而言,非对称加密的公钥可以自由地公开,而私钥则需严格保密。即使有人获得了公钥,他们也无法轻易地解密由私钥加密的信息,提供了额外的安全层次。
在数字货币中,非对称加密被用于保护用户的私钥,使得只有持有私钥的人才能进行交易。此外,交易的有效性和完整性也是通过非对称加密来保证的。这确保了每一笔交易都是可靠和不可篡改的,为整个区块链网络的安全性提供了基础。
非对称加密如何在数字货币中运作?
非对称加密在数字货币中主要体现在交易的生成和签名过程。每个数字货币用户都有一对密钥,其中公钥用于生成地址,私钥则用于签署交易。
当用户发起一笔交易时,他们会使用自己的私钥对交易信息进行签名。这个数字签名是交易唯一性的证明,其他网络节点可以使用交易发送者的公钥来验证该签名的有效性,从而确保交易确实是由持有相应私钥的用户发起的。如果签名有效,其他节点将会接受这笔交易并将其添加到区块链中。
这种机制的优势在于,即使网络中的某些节点受到攻击,攻击者也无法生成有效的交易,因为他们并未拥有相应的私钥。同时,由于公钥可以公开分发,用户不需要以任何形式共享他们的私钥,从而确保了交易的安全性和用户隐私。
非对称加密与信息安全的关系
非对称加密不仅在数字货币中起着关键作用,也广泛用于其他信息安全领域。在互联网的各个角落,非对称加密为信息的传输、安全通信以及身份验证提供了保障。
例如,大多数网站在实施HTTPS协议时,会使用非对称加密来保障用户与网站之间的数据传输安全。通过 SSL/TLS 协议,网站会使用其公钥加密用户信息,用户在使用自己的私钥解密后才能获取敏感信息。这种双向加密的方式,为在线支付、电子邮件通信提供了强有力的安全保障。
非对称加密还用于数字证书的生成和验证,通过建立信任链,确保用户与服务器之间的通信安全。如此,在数字货币领域,非对称加密的重要性进一步突显,因为其不仅关系到每笔交易的安全性,还关系到用户资产的安全。
面临的挑战与应对
虽然非对称加密在数字货币中的应用广泛,但其也面临着许多挑战。例如,随着技术的不断进步,量子计算机的出现威胁着传统非对称加密算法的安全性。一些专家认为,未来量子计算机可能能够破解现有的加密协议,从而对整个数字货币生态带来重大风险。
为了应对这一挑战,科学家和密码学家们正在研究量子安全密码学,以开发出新的加密算法。例如,后量子密码学(Post-Quantum Cryptography)正在成为一个重要的研究领域,期望能够在量子计算普及之前找到替代方案。此外,不同数字货币也开始尝试采用混合加密策略,以增强其网络的安全性。
未来发展趋势
随着技术的演进,非对称加密在数字货币中的应用也将不断发展。我们可预见许多新的加密标准和协议的出现,这将使得数字货币的交易更加安全、便捷。
例如,实现更灵活的多重签名技术,将使得多个用户可以共同管理一个钱包,进一步增强资产的安全。同时,随着去中心化金融(DeFi)的兴起,非对称加密将更加深入各类金融应用中,带来更多的创新发展。
此外,区块链技术本身也在不断演进,智能合约的应用使得非对称加密的使用范围更加广泛。未来,将出现更多灵活且安全的合约形式,也为非对称加密提供了新的展示平台。
常见问题解答
非对称加密与对称加密相比,有何优势?
非对称加密与对称加密的主要区别在于密钥管理和安全性。对称加密只使用一把密钥,所有参与方都需共享同一密钥,这就存在密钥分配及保密风险。而非对称加密则采用公私钥机制,公钥可以公开,而私钥仅为持有者知晓,大大降低了密钥被盗取的风险。由于公钥可以自由分发,用户间的交易与通信可以更加安全高效。
如何确保非对称加密的安全性?
确保非对称加密安全性的关键在于私钥的保密与高强度算法的使用。用户必须妥善保管自己的私钥,防止其被窃取。此外,使用先进、强大的加密算法(如RSA、ECC等)也是提高安全性的有效手段。遵循采用合格的加密标准并定期更新是确保整体安全的重要措施。
非对称加密在数字货币的未来将如何演变?
非对称加密在数字货币的未来将会随着技术的进步而不断,尤其是量子计算的威胁促使新型加密算法的研发不断推进。同时,随着去中心化金融(DeFi)的蓬勃发展,其应用范围也将日益扩展,跨链技术、智能合约等领域都将与非对称加密密切相关,推动数字货币生态的全面发展。
如何选择合适的加密算法?
选择合适的加密算法需依据需求的安全级别、性能以及所处环境。一般而言,RSA适合小规模安全性较高的需求,而ECC则在密钥长度小、计算效率高的场景中表现优异。在实际应用中,建议结合多个方案进行评估和选择,以确保最的安全性和性能。
非对称加密是否有任何缺陷?
非对称加密虽然安全性较高,但也存在一定的缺陷,包括处理速度较慢、计算资源消耗较大等。因其采用复杂数学运算,可能使得在高频交易场景中,效率受到限制。因此,一些项目正结合非对称与对称加密技术,采用双重加密策略以克服这些缺陷。
综上所述,非对称加密在数字货币中扮演着不可或缺的角色,它为交易提供了安全保障,是现代金融科技的重要支柱。随着技术的不断进步,我们期待未来的加密技术能够实现更高水平的安全性与便捷性。